发明名称 Nitrogen—sulfur—carbon nanocomposites and their application as cathode materials in lithium—sulfur batteries
摘要 The invention is directed in a first aspect to electron-conducting porous compositions comprising an organic polymer matrix doped with nitrogen atoms and having elemental sulfur dispersed therein, particularly such compositions having an ordered framework structure. The invention is also directed to composites of such S/N-doped electron-conducting porous aromatic framework (PAF) compositions, or composites of an S/N-doped mesoporous carbon composition, which includes the S/N-doped composition in admixture with a binder, and optionally, conductive carbon. The invention is further directed to cathodes for a lithium-sulfur battery in which such composites are incorporated.

主权项 1. A composite useful as a cathode for a lithium-sulfur battery, the composite comprising: (i) an electron-conducting porous composition comprising an organic polymer matrix having an ordered framework structure in which nitrogen atoms are interconnected by phenylene linkers, wherein said ordered framework structure contains micropores in which sulfur is incorporated; (ii) a binder; and (iii) conductive carbon in an amount of 10-30% by weight of the composite, wherein said sulfur is incorporated in the micropores of said electron-conducting porous composition in an amount of at least 20% and up to 50% by weight of the electron-conducting porous composition.
